Tata Curvv, Tiago EVs Get Listed on Indian Government e-Marketplace

Tata Motors has also announced that its full EV lineup is now available for purchase on the Government e-Marketplace (GeM) platform.

Tata Motors has delivered its Curvv and Tiago electric cars to the President’s residence, Rashtrapati Bhavan, in New Delhi. The full Tata.ev lineup is now also available on the Government e-Marketplace (GeM), the official platform where government bodies buy products and services. With more than half of the parts made locally, Tata.ev vehicles meet Class 1 supplier standards, supporting key national missions like Atmanirbhar Bharat and Net Carbon Zero. Let’s take a closer look at what the Curvv EV and Tiago EV have to offer.

Tata Curvv EV

The Tata Curvv is the second electric vehicle built on Tata’s advanced acti.ev platform. It is offered in five variants—Creative, Accomplished, Accomplished+ S, Empowered+, and Empowered+A—and two battery options: a 45kWh pack with 148bhp and a 55kWh pack with a more powerful 165bhp. Both versions are equipped with a liquid-cooled Permanent Magnet Synchronous Motor (PMSM) producing 215Nm of torque. In terms of driving range, the 45kWh variant offers up to 502 kilometres, while the 55kWh version can go up to 585 kilometres on a single charge, making the Curvv both practical and future-ready for everyday use.

The electric SUV coupe comes loaded with several features such as a voice-activated panoramic sunroof, a large 12.3-inch floating infotainment display, and a 10.25-inch digital driver’s cluster. It also includes front ventilated seats, a wireless charging pad, a premium JBL sound system, ambient lighting, and a touch-based climate control panel. On the safety front, the Curvv EV is equipped with six airbags, Electronic Stability Control (ESC), a 360-degree camera, auto-dimming IRVM, and Advanced Driver Assistance Systems (ADAS). The Curvv EV is priced between Rs 17.49 lakh and Rs 21.99 lakh. Both are ex-showroom figures.

Tata Tiago EV

Tiago-ev-updated.jpg

The Tata Tiago EV received a model year update in January this year, with improved features and styling. It also comes in multiple variants to suit different user needs and preferences, and is available with two battery pack options. The smaller 19.2kWh battery delivers 60bhp of power and 110Nm of torque, while the larger 24kWh pack boosts performance to 74bhp and 114Nm of torque. Both variants feature a front-wheel-drive (FWD) layout. According to MIDC testing (Part 1+2), the Tiago EV offers a claimed range of 223 kilometres with the smaller battery and up to 293 kilometres with the larger one.

Features-wise, the Tata Tiago EV boasts a 10.25-inch touchscreen infotainment system, a 2-spoke steering wheel with an illuminated Tata logo, and a semi-digital driver’s display. It also offers a 4-speaker sound system, a manually adjustable driver’s seat, and a push-button start/stop. In terms of safety, the Tiago EV is well-equipped with a tyre pressure monitoring system (TPMS), ISOFIX child seat anchorages, dual airbags as standard, hill hold assist, and a rear parking camera. The Tiago EV’s price starts at Rs 7.99 lakh and goes up to Rs 11.14 lakh (Both, ex-showroom).
